4. Setup
Before beginning your project, ensure proper preparation:
- Prepare Your Workspace: Choose a clean, flat surface. Cover it with newspaper or a protective sheet to prevent paint spills.
- Prepare Your Fabric: Wash and dry the fabric item (e.g., T-shirt, jeans, canvas bag) to remove any sizing or finishes that might prevent paint adhesion. Iron if necessary to create a smooth surface.
- Insert a Barrier: For clothing items, place a piece of cardboard or wax paper inside the garment between the layers to prevent paint from bleeding through to the other side.
- Shake Paint Bottles: Gently shake each paint bottle before opening to ensure the pigment is well-mixed.
- Dispense Paint: Squeeze a small amount of desired colors onto a palette or disposable plate.

5. Operating Instructions
5.1 Application
- Apply paint directly to the fabric using the provided brushes or other tools.
- For finer details or lighter application, you may dilute the paint with a small amount of water.
- The paints are semi-transparent. For more opaque coverage, apply multiple thin layers, allowing each layer to dry partially before applying the next.
- These paints are suitable for synthetic and natural fabrics, canvas, paper, wood, and glass.

5.2 Drying and Curing
- Magicfly Fabric Paints are designed to dry quickly.
- No heat setting is required. The paint will become permanent and anti-faded without ironing or other heat treatments.
- Allow the painted item to air dry completely for at least 24 hours for full cure before washing or extensive use.

6. Maintenance
- Cleaning Brushes: Wash brushes immediately after use with soap and water to prevent paint from drying and hardening on the bristles.
- Storing Paint: Ensure bottle caps are tightly sealed after each use to prevent paint from drying out. Store paints at room temperature, away from direct sunlight and extreme temperatures.
- Washing Painted Fabrics: After the full 24-hour curing period, painted fabrics can be machine washed. Turn garments inside out before washing. Use a gentle cycle with cold water and mild detergent. Air dry or tumble dry on low heat. Avoid harsh scrubbing or bleaching agents.
7. Troubleshooting
- Paint appears too thick: If the paint is too thick for your desired application, dilute it with a small amount of water. Start with a few drops and mix thoroughly until the desired consistency is achieved.
- Paint is not opaque enough on dark fabrics: Magicfly fabric paints are semi-transparent. For better opacity on darker fabrics, apply multiple thin layers, allowing each layer to dry before applying the next. Alternatively, apply a base coat of white paint first, let it dry, and then apply your desired colors.
- Paint cracking or peeling after washing: Ensure the paint has fully cured for at least 24 hours before washing. Always wash painted garments inside out on a gentle cycle with cold water. Avoid using hot water or harsh detergents, which can compromise the paint's integrity.
- Paint bleeding on fabric: Ensure your fabric is clean and free of sizing. For very thin fabrics, you might need to use a fabric medium to control paint spread, though typically not necessary with Magicfly paints.
